Prioritise Equipment Reliability and Suitability
One of the most common contributors to operational failure in liquid processing sites is the use of improper or low-grade equipment. Pumps, valves, pipelines, and intermediate bulk containers (IBCs) must all be suitable for the liquids being handled, whether corrosive chemicals or food-grade substances.
Using incompatible materials can lead to corrosion, leaks, or contamination. For instance, polyethylene is widely used for its chemical resistance, but it’s not suitable for all solvents. On the other hand, stainless steel IBCs offer enhanced durability and resistance to aggressive materials but come at a higher upfront cost. Making the right equipment choice depends on understanding both the liquid properties and site conditions.
Implement Effective Containment and Spill Prevention Measures
Environmental compliance is not just a regulatory requirement—it’s a critical risk management strategy. Uncontained spills can lead to fines, site shutdowns, or long-term reputational damage. The solution lies in proper spill containment bunding, designed to capture leaks or spills before they reach drains or soil.
Bunds should be sized according to the largest tank stored within them, typically with a capacity of at least 110% of the largest vessel. Moreover, all containment systems must be regularly inspected for wear, cracking, or improper drainage. Preventive maintenance, not reactive repairs, should be the norm.

Train and Certify Operational Staff
Human error remains a leading cause of incidents in liquid handling environments. Training should extend beyond basic handling to include:
- Proper filling and decanting techniques
- Emergency response protocols
- Use and maintenance of personal protective equipment (PPE)
- Familiarity with Material Safety Data Sheets (MSDS) for all substances on site
Periodic refresher courses, scenario-based drills, and clear signage all reinforce a culture of safety and accountability.
Embrace Routine Maintenance and Inspection Schedules
Even the best equipment can fail if it isn’t properly maintained. Developing a standardised inspection and maintenance schedule helps identify wear and tear before it leads to failure. Key elements to monitor include:
- Tank wall integrity (especially for plastic containers exposed to UV)
- Valve and fitting seals
- Pump efficiency and pressure ratings
- Pipework joints and support structures
Incorporating non-destructive testing (NDT) methods, such as ultrasonic testing for wall thickness, adds another layer of protection, especially for tanks storing hazardous materials.
Monitor Regulatory and Industry Standards
Compliance is not a one-time box-tick. Liquid processing industries must stay up to date with local and international standards, including:
- Australian Standards, such as AS 3780, for the storage and handling of corrosive substances
- EPA requirements for spill containment and reporting
- WHS regulations regarding hazardous materials handling
Failing to keep pace with changing regulations can result in unintentional non-compliance and significant penalties. Appointing a compliance officer or partnering with consultants can help businesses stay on track.
